AstroX, a private space startup that develops satellite orbit insertion rockets, raises 400 million yen in pre-series A round. -Strengthening rocket development investment and human resources recruitment with the aim of reaching outer space in 2025-
……
AstroX Co., Ltd. (Headquarters: Minamisoma City, Fukushima Prefecture, Representative Director: Shotake Oda, hereinafter referred to as “AstroX”), which develops satellite orbit insertion rockets using the air launch method, has ICJ2 Fund Investment Limited Partnership as its lead investor. We raised a total of 400 million yen in pre-series A round. With this procurement, we will strengthen investment in rocket development and human resources recruitment with the aim of reaching outer space in 2025.

About AstroX’s satellite orbit insertion rocket business
AstroX is a private space startup founded in May 2022 with the vision of “regaining Japan as No. 1 in space development.”
The space industry is rapidly growing worldwide, and the global space industry market is predicted to exceed approximately 120 trillion yen by 2040.
Among these, the demand for artificial satellites, such as services using satellites, is growing significantly, and the demand for launching small satellites is also rapidly increasing. However, Japan currently lacks rockets to carry satellites into space, and almost 100% of Japan’s small satellites are launched using overseas rockets. This lack of launch opportunities is a major issue for Japan’s space development.
In order to solve this problem and make the space industry a major industry in Japan, AstroX provides research and development services to realize high-frequency, low-cost launches using the Rockoon method, a method of launching from balloons into the air. We are working on expansion.

Procurement accelerates development of suborbital rocket “FOX” A suborbital rocket is a single-stage rocket that reaches an altitude of 100km into space and returns. AstroX is researching and developing a service that inserts satellites into orbit using the Rockoon method, which uses a balloon to launch a rocket into the stratosphere and then launches the rocket into the air. We successfully conducted an integration test (hereinafter referred to as “this test”) of the attitude control system during an air launch.
Based on this funding, we will accelerate the development of “FOX” with the aim of reaching space in 2025, and as a space transportation venture from Japan, we will strive to commercialize Rockoon
